II. Historic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in numerous kinds, has been an integral part of human history since ancient times. Early civilizations used rudimentary methods to promote items and services, leveraging basic interaction strategies to reach potential consumers. Some early kinds of advertising consist of: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ders utilized pictorial indications and signs to recognize their stores and indicate the products they used. These visual hints functioned as an early form of branding and assisted illiterate individuals acknowledge companies.
  •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played a vital role in disseminating info and advertising events. They would openly reveal news, proclamations, and commercial messages, serving as human "loudspeakers" for services and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These advertising products were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to inform the regional neighborhood about items, services, and occasions.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century brought about significant modifications to the advertising landscape. Developments in innovation and mass production, combined with the development of metropolitan centers, produced new chances for services to reach bigger audiences. Secret milestones in the birth of modern advertising consist of: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, newspapers and magazines emerged as prominent advertising platforms. Organizations began positioning paid advertisements in publications, targeting particular demographics based upon read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, organizations acknowledged the need for differentiation. They started embracing logos and mottos to develop brand name identities that consumers could recognize and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the very first advertising agencies were established, marking a shift from individual companies handling their promotions to specific firms providing advertising services. These firms brought a more strategic and creative approach to advertising.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a kind of paid advertising that intends to increase a website's presence on search engine results pages (SERPs). It involves bidding on particular keywords appropriate to the business, and when users look for those keywords, the advertisements appear on top or bottom of the search engine result. SEM can be highly effective as it targets users actively searching for service or products connected to the marketer's offerings. Google Ads (previously called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other search engines like Bing likewise use similar advertising opportunities.
